JJ’s Footballers Qualify for Regional Competition

JJ Vocational Secondary School’s boys football team recently qualified to participate in the Uganda Secondary School Sports Association (USSSA) regional competitions having reached the quarter final stage of Bushenyi district competitions. This, despite walking over 10 km to compete in the final day’s matches at district level!

Teams from 13 districts in Ankole Zone will compete in groups from 9th-12th April. Schools participating include legendary names from Mbarara City (JJ Voc is drawn in a group with the prestigious Ntare School which counts Uganda and Rwanda’s presidents amongst its alumni) with the winners progressing to the national championships.
